For Ryan Gauss, persons are extra necessary than politics and political events.

The chief of employees for London North Centre federal Liberal MP Peter Fragiskatos helps run the provincial marketing campaign of Progressive Conservative candidate Jerry Pribil in the identical using, the place the town councillor is operating in opposition to two-time NDP MPP Terence Kernaghan.

It might seem odd to political observers to see a Liberal support one other social gathering, however it’s all about honouring a longtime household buddy and his late father, Gauss mentioned.

Pribil and Harry Gauss have been pals who bonded over a love of soccer. When the elder Gauss was identified with a mind tumour, Pribil stepped ahead to assist the Gauss household, elevating cash for chemotherapy not lined by OHIP.

After Harry Gauss died in 2009, Pribil remained supportive, Ryan Gauss mentioned.

“When my dad got sick, the chemo he needed was not covered. He was self-employed. Jerry raised a lot of money with the goal of covering chemotherapy. He is as good a person as you’ll find. I would walk across broken glass for Jerry,” Gauss mentioned.

“My dad lost income, and had a lot of expenses. Jerry was a remarkable friend.”

Harry Gauss owned London Metropolis Soccer Membership and a retail retailer serving London’s soccer group.

“I know people will be surprised by this,” Ryan Gauss mentioned. “But any time we needed something, Jerry was there. If there’s a tough family situation, he checks in with me.”

Ward 5 councillor Jerry Pribil Ward 5 councillor Jerry Pribil (standing proper) implores his colleagues to vote for Ryan Gauss to fill a vacant place on the London Police board on Tuesday June 27, 2023. (Derek Ruttan/The )

His household has had greater than its share of powerful conditions. Ryan misplaced two brothers: Paul to a mind tumour and Sean in a automotive crash. That historical past of loss is a consider Gauss prioritizing friendship over politics, he mentioned.

“People get into politics for one of two reasons: to be somebody or to do something. I support people who want to do something” Gauss mentioned. “I pick people, not parties. I’m not a card-carrying Conservative, but this is a toxic time in politics and we need to break down barriers and work with each other.”

As for Kernaghan, he has little challenge with a Liberal making an attempt to ship his seat to a Progressive Conservative, calling each Gauss and Pribil “good people.”

However he needs to remind voters the election is about assist for Doug Ford, a premier who has underfunded well being care, training, kids’s providers and housing and confronted scandals, particularly round property and growth, he mentioned.

“I brought forward legislation for Homes Ontario” to construct supportive housing in Ontario, Kernaghan mentioned. “City council endorsed it, but Jerry voted against it. This (election) is about having a voice for London at Queen’s Park.”

Gauss, 38, is married with two kids, 7 and three, and is well-known in London for his volunteerism and charity work. He’s vice-chairperson of the London police board, chairs the Bethany’s Hope Basis board, has labored in human sources for the RCMP and managed London Metropolis Soccer Membership.

This commercial has not loaded but, however your article continues beneath.

Article content material

His LinkedIn web page boasts 11 volunteer posts over time.

Although he works and volunteers in politics, Gauss has repeatedly shunned gives to run at each degree of presidency, saying elected workplace isn’t for him.

“I’ve been asked several times and it’s flattering,” he mentioned. “What I’ve been through has given me a different focus (and) priorities. I respect anyone who is elected to office but I will not put my family through that.”
